Karen Black is a scholar working on Neurology, Surgery and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Karen Black has authored 54 papers receiving a total of 1.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Neurology, 15 papers in Surgery and 15 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Karen Black’s work include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(11 papers), Moyamoya disease diagnosis and treatment (8 papers) and Vascular Malformations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ers). Karen Black is often cited by papers focused on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(11 papers), Moyamoya disease diagnosis and treatment (8 papers) and Vascular Malformations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ers). Karen Black collaborates with scholars based in United States, Argentina and South Korea. Karen Black's co-authors include I. Ross Garrett, G R Mundy, R Greenberg, Jay Cinnamon, Michael Schulder, David J. Chalif, Peter Kalina, Nancy E. Epstein, Peter Barnett and Rory Wolfe and has published in prestigious journals such as Blood, Neurology and Endocrinology.
